The invention provides a catalyst composition suitable for hydrogenation of polymers containing ethylenical unsaturation which comprises at least:n (a) a titanium compound of the formulan wherein A 1 represents an optionally substituted heterocyclic five membered ring comprising a phosphorous or nitrogen heteroatom, and A 2 has the same meaning as A 1 or alternatively represents an optionally substituted cyclopentadienyl group or indenyl group, and wherein L 1 and L 2 may be the same or different and each may be selected from hydrogen, halogen, lower alkyl, phenyl, aralkyl, having from 7 to 10 carbons, lower alkoxy group, phenyloxy, phenylalkoxy group having from 7 to 10 carbon atoms, carboxyl, carbonyl, a ∼CH 2 P(Phenyl) 2 , -CH 2 Si(lower alkyl) 3 or ∼P(phenyl) 2 group; and (b) an alkalimetal hydride, added as such or prepared in situ in the polymer solution from the alkalimetal terminated living polymer and/or from additionally added alkalimetal alkyl; and nprocess for hydrogenation of polymers containing ethylenical unsaturation. |
